CETRAD’s researchers Octávio Sacramento and Veronika Joukes and participated in the work meeting of the INTEGRURAL project – Capacity Building for Integrated Sustainable Development in Rural Areas, which took place in Cori (Italy) from 4-8 April. José Rosário, a PhD student at the University of Trás-os-Montes e Alto Douro and a researcher at Cetrad – Centre for Transdisciplinary Development Studies, is developing a model to facilitate the adoption of sustainable agricultural practices in sub-Saharan Africa.https://www.90segundosdeciencia.pt/…/ep-1818-jose-rosario/

The 15th IFSA Conference 2024 – Systemic Change for Sustainable Futures
CETRAD was represented by two PhD student researchers, Ana Fonseca and José Rosário, at the XV International Conference organized by the International Farming Systems Association (IFSA), held from June 30 to July 4 in Trapani, Sicily.
